On Sunday, councillor Romona Teeneal Victor, aged 36, and her long-time partner, Rodney Ramsumair, aged 45, were found dead in their home at Quinam Branch Road, Coora Road. The couple’s bodies were discovered around 3:30 p.m. by a concerned relative. Victor’s body was hidden under a blanket, whilst Ramsumair had froth coming from his nose, suggesting possible poisoning. Investigators recovered a handwritten note, a bottle of herbicide, and personal electronic devices from the scene. The couple had been in a common-law relationship for 16 years, sharing a home for the last decade. Autopsies are pending to determine the precise causes of death, but initial police statements suggest the incident may be a murder-suicide.
